Transaction 35d94b0624249cebae0ebefdc1189e091fdb0af578a5c68f5b167fcedd3400f8
1 Input
1 Output
-
35d94b0624249cebae0ebefdc1189e091fdb0af578a5c68f5b167fcedd3400f8:0
- value
- 3588266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ddfa3c52b805ffa7f9d08c68af63e8eae7e35e49 OP_EQUAL
- address
- 3Mvj2cdeFCBAyVj1smBdmHHT1Nb4eRp1o4